The video tutorial reviews subtraction using arrow diagrams, starting with first grade standards and extending to seventh grade concepts. It explains how to understand subtraction as the difference between two numbers on a number line, emphasizing the direction and distance. The tutorial also compares different subtraction scenarios, highlighting the importance of understanding the absolute value of differences.
